I plan to do that but I don't have a good understanding how the secret fraze restore thing works have you ever tested it?
It is simple when you get the QR code to scan for you get a secret phrase along with it. It always show under it so just copy this phrase and save it in some place safe . And if/when you lose your device just enter this phrase on a new device and to do that when you press + to add new scan on google authenticator just choose (enter provided key ) and there you go you have your 2FA again .

P.S : If the site you are enable 2FA on it not showing secret phrase just right click on the QR and press inspect and you will find it .  

P.S 2 : try it on disposal unwanted new account to make sure you got it all right  Wink
